Servicemen stand guard next to the Ukrainian villagers attending a demonstration on July 17, 2015 near the Grabove village, in the Donetsk region, in memory of the people who died in the crash of Malaysian Airlines flight MH17. The locals -- nearly all of them bused in by pro-Russian separatists who control parts of eastern Ukraine -- wave flags of the self-proclaimed Donetsk People's Republic and carry banners accusing Kiev of killing innocent people in the ongoing battle with the rebel forces. All 298 passengers and crew -- the majority Dutch -- died on July 17, 2014 when the Malaysia Airlines Boeing 777, on a flight from Amsterdam to Kuala Lumpur, was downed over rebel-held east Ukraine during heavy fighting between Kyiv's armed forces and pro-Russian separatists.
